That makes more since now with the fire button placement. Ralph, the keypads didn't hold up well? They look like a old phone keypad which seemd like it would be sturdy. Was the joystick truly arcade-like?The keypads were completely made of cheap plastic, they should've used a metal plate to help hole it together better than tan melted plastic posts and a couple nuts/bolts. They flexed A LOT and weren't very responsive so your normal thinking is to push harder when it doesn't respond immediately. The joystick was superb! Self centering! Very responsive. Just how the real controller should have been.

Does anyone know how much an item like this would cost to ship? I am interested but I don't want to pay $500 for shipping.That damn thing is heavier than an arcade machine. I wish I still had mine

You had one and got rid of it! I could have picked up the one that you had and paid cash.
This was back in the 80's when I lived in California. Got it no later than 84, and finally bit the dust in 88 when the moniter was shot, then the 5200 motherboard went out (I swear one of my sisters friends did something to it), the keypads were totally shot (cheaply built keypads, constantly fixing), it survived a move into a smaller house (placed in the family room) and placed in the garage when we moved. The garage had a "NEW" roof and shortly after the so called "NEW ROOF", we had a leak right above it, damaged the cabinet a little bit. That didn't help either. So instead of having a cabinet with no working parts, I ended up gutting it out and sort of turning it into a TV,NES unit. I put my NES into the section where the carts are shown in the auction pic, there is supposed to be a big HEAVY spinning cylinder that is there that has game info on it, the NES barely fit in there. Long after I moved back here (St. Louis), I found my carts I had for it and got into collecting classic games & systems, I had a good 20 games for it including all the CBS games, Star Wars Arcade, most of the Atari releases, Kaboom, Frogger, and a few other good titles, but no real Holy Grails. You might be looking for a NegCon. Kind of like a normal thicker white(cream white) and it twists in the center with a couple analog buttons for gas/brake. I bought mine through Babbages back in the day and I currently have no plans on getting rid of it. Pretty neat but a little awkward to use. Then there it the one that came with Ridge Racer IV (4) (can't remember name) which kind of looks like a normal PS controller with a knob in the center and uses real force feedback. Again, neat but a little awkward to use.
